Al Rajhi Farm is one of the most prominent agricultural and tourist landmarks in the Qassim region, blending traditional farming heritage with modern innovation. Located southeast of Buraidah, the farm is globally recognized and holds a Guinness World Record as the largest date palm farm in the world, featuring more than 200,000 palm trees of various types — making it a truly unique agricultural destination in Saudi Arabia.
Spanning an extensive area, the farm integrates lush green landscapes, modern processing facilities, and advanced irrigation systems designed for sustainable agriculture. It stands as a living example of how Najdi agricultural traditions have evolved into one of the most advanced farming systems in the Kingdom.
Visitors can explore the vast palm groves, learn about the date cultivation process, and witness the production stages — from harvesting and sorting to packaging and exporting. The farm also includes greenhouses, honey bee hives, and date processing plants, providing a comprehensive view of agricultural innovation combined with heritage practices.
